sinceelementThe relative atomic mass of is a relative mass with the unit of "1", so the molecular mass calculated from this must also be a relative mass with the unit of "1".For some biomacromolecules with complex structure, their approximate molecular weight is often measured by electrophoresis, centrifugation or chromatography, so it is a relative concept.Therefore, the "molecular weight" we used to use for a long time is actually the relative molecular weight.Therefore, the national standard points out that "formerly known as molecular weight" is "relative molecular mass", and defines the latter as "the average mass and nuclide of the molecule or specific unit of a substance"¹²C atomquality1/12 ".
The relative molecular weight is the ratio of two masses, which further clarifies the meaning of "relative" in the form of calculation expression.The "specific unit" in the definition mainly refers toatmosphereFor special mixtures whose components are basically unchanged, their relative mass can be calculated according to the relative molecular mass of their components (N ₂, O ₂, CO ₂, Ar, etc.) and their volume fraction in air, and then compared with¹²1/12 of the atomic mass of C can be obtained.The weight symbol of the relative molecular weight is Mr., the unit is "1".

The relative molecular mass is numerically equal to the molar mass, but in different units.The unit of relative molecular weight is "1", while the unit of molar mass is g/mol;And the oxide with the smallest relative molecular weightchemical formulaIs H ₂ O.
